Caramels Recipe

Ingredients:

2 cups sugar
2 cups light karo syrup
dash salt
1/2 cup butter
2 cups evaporated milk
1 teaspoon vanilla

Directions:

Combine 1st 3 ingredients in large heavy saucepan. Bring to a boil stirring occasionally. Bring to 310 degrees. Add butter and slowly stir in milk (it will foam ). Stir
constantly and cook rapidly to 246 degrees. Remove from heat and add vanilla. If mixture curdles beat a minute or 2. Pour into 8 x 8 buttered dish. Score when partly cool;. Cool completely before cutting
